Types of project requirements for funding

Managers need to be aware of their financial requirements prior to when a project can commence. These funding requirements are calculated based on the costs of the baseline. They are usually provided in lump sums at specific stages of the project. There are two main types of funding requirements: total and periodic requirements for funding. These amounts are the total estimated expenditures of the project. They comprise both expected liabilities and management reserves. Cost performance benchmark

A cost performance baseline is a budget that is time-phased that has been approved for a particular project. It is used to assess overall costs performance. The cost performance baseline is created by adding up the budgets that were approved for each period. This budget represents a projection of the remaining work to be completed in relation to funding available. The Management Reserve is the difference between the funding maximum and the cost baseline's end. By comparing the approved budgets with the Cost Performance Baseline, you can determine if you are fulfilling the project's objectives and goals.
